Climate Change Dramatically Increases Wildfire Risk, Doubling It in Some Areas
Researchers have analyzed historical weather data from Spain and France to quantify the impact of a warming climate on wildfire risk. Their findings indicate a significant and substantial increase in the likelihood of fires occurring. Specifically, in certain regions, the risk has been amplified to a degree that is twenty times greater than in previous periods. This escalation in danger is directly attributed to the ongoing changes in global climate patterns, which are creating more conducive conditions for fires to ignite and spread.
